DKalepu wrote: whenever user enter values in the textboxes & click on sumit button values should update in the database...
how could I do that??
GridView is having a method called FindControl() which finds the control specified from the grid view. So in your scenario, you need to find each textboxes from grid view and update to DB.
TextBox txt = (TextBox) myGridView1.Rows[i].Cells[1].FindControl("txtPartNo");
This will give you the txtPartNo textbox object. Write code for all other controls like this.

U must have multiple rows in that GridView, so make a foreach loop like this.
foreach (GridViewRow dgRow in myGridView1.Rows)
{
string strPK = myGridView1.DataKeys[dgRow.RowIndex].Value.ToString();
string str = ((TextBox)dgRow.FindControl("txtText")).Text.ToString();
//like this u will get all cells values and PK field ..
//Now U can Update this data from Gridview of each row
//to DataBase
}
